Unlike Wikipedia:Images and media for deletion the primary purpose of this page is to ascertain the source and/or copyright status of an image. Therefore it is not specifically a vote to keep or delete but a forum for the exploration of the copyright status/source of an image and contributions should not be added solely in those terms.
Listings should be processed by an administrator after being listed for 14 days. Images that are accepted following this fourteen-day period should have {{subst:puir}} added to the image talk page and a copy of the issue and/or discussion that took place here put on the image talk page as well. If no objection to the image's deletion is raised, or no proof that the image is indeed free is provided, the image may be deleted without further notice after the 14-day period.
Note: Images can be unlisted immediately if they are indisputably in the public domain or verifiably licensed under an indisputably free license (GFDL, CC-BY-SA, etc.—see Wikipedia:Image copyright tags for more on these). orphaned logo, if legit, uploader not likely the (c) holder Skier Dude (talk) 08:03, 11 April 2009 (UTC)
- This logo cannot be copyrighted. WP:LOGO explains that a logo will be copyright-free if it "is simply a sequence of letters or written words: characters from a typeface are uncopyrightable in the U.S., so logos that consist purely of characters from a typeface are also uncopyrightable." Note, however, that some group may have a trademark claim on the logo. Awadewit (talk) 00:31, 13 April 2009 (UTC)

File:Parkingticketcontract.jpg
This is an image of a ticket for a parking facility, tagged {{GFDL-self-no-disclaimers}}. If there is any copyright here, presumably it belongs to the ticket company or the parking company. If the ticket itself is not copyrighted, then surely this image cannot be either—it is a faithful reproduction of the ticket, with little to no element of creativity. Either way, the GFDL tag seems inappropriate. —Bkell (talk) 23:21, 14 April 2009 (UTC)
- Delete. The copyright is held by the parking company. Stifle (talk) 13:48, 15 April 2009 (UTC)
- Keep. I don't think there's any meaningfully copyrightable creative content other than their logo. Their name and telephone number at the top is uncopyrightable telephone directory information. The legal language is the same verbatim language on just about every US parking ticket in existence for years and extremely unlikely to have been created by this company. Legal text is rarely considered creative work or the subject of "copyright" claims. Absent any assertion by a putative "rights holder" that this is a copyvio, I'd just say leave it! Reswobslc (talk) 21:05, 18 April 2009 (UTC)
